North Chicago fires disrupt UP-N Metra service as CFD battles South Side blaze

Metra’s Union Pacific North Line experienced service disruptions in North Chicago on Wednesday afternoon as firefighters responded to multiple brush fires near the tracks, according to transit officials.

Several trains were temporarily halted while crews worked to contain the fires burning alongside the rail line. Limited service resumed later in the evening, though riders should anticipate significant delays.

Aerial footage around 4:30 p.m. showed multiple fires along the tracks, with visible smoke rising into the air.

North Chicago fire officials reported several active fire sites along Sheridan Road and advised motorists to seek alternate routes while emergency crews remain on scene.
